How Brynteg, Beaumaris compares

The median across the whole archive is £157,500. Brynteg, Beaumaris sits below that national figure — -4.8%.

Within Beaumaris the street ranks 26 of 54 by median price, and its median is below the town figure of £165,000 (-9.1%).

Where an EPC floor area could be matched to the sale, the median works out at £1,485 per square metre, across 5 of the 25 sales on record. Price per square metre is the only figure that compares a two-bed flat with a four-bed house honestly.

The full range on record runs from £31,000 to £250,000. Extremes usually mean something unusual — a plot sold without a house on it, a transfer between family members, or a very large property — so the median is the number to trust.

How current is this data?

The latest sale shown here completed on 16 Oct 2024. HM Land Registry publishes Price Paid Data monthly and a sale can take a month or two to appear after completion, so the most recent weeks are always incomplete.
